Summary A population ofHalictus (S.) tumulorum, a species whose biology is poorly known, was studied in eastern France. The polyphenism was evaluated by comparing a sample of foundresses (1991) with two samples of summer females (1991 and 1992).H. tumulorum is a primitively eusocial species with castes differing only slightly in size, but more in function, and producing numerous males in the first brood. The social level of the species appears rather low.  相似文献

The acid-base and copper (II) complexing properties of the heteropolynucleotide poly(inosinic)-poly(cytidylic) acid were studied by means of potentiometric, spectrophotometric, CD, and molecular fluorescence titrations in a working aqueous medium of 0.15 M ionic strength at 37°C. The study of the acid-base equilibria has proved the existence of four different species in the pH interval 2–11. Two new species are detected in the presence of copper(II) ion, at acidic and neutral pH values. Spectrophotometric, CD, melting, and fluorescence data were treated with a multivariate curve resolution procedure that allowed the determination of the number of species simultaneously present in each system [acid-base equilibria, copper(II) complexation equilibria], and the estimation of their concentration profiles and of the pure spectra for each species. From the concentration profiles an unambiguous assignment of which species are present at any pH conditions can be made. Furthermore, the knowledge of the pure uv-visible, fluorescence, and CD spectra recovered by the proposed resolution method for each species brings important structural information. When this mathematical approach was applied to the thermal denaturation data, the melting profile and the uv pure spectra for all the different species or conformations formed in the melting process, were calculated. © 1997 John Wiley & Sons, Inc. Australian species of Sinella (Sinella) Brook (Collembola: Entomobryidae)   总被引:1,自引:0,他引:1  
Abstract  The Australian subgenus Sinella ( Sinella ) Brook is revised. Two species are recognised. A new species from New South Wales and South Australia, Sinella ( Sinella ) samueli , is described and the widely distributed species Sinella ( Sinella ) termitum Schött is redescribed based on examination of a specimen from the type series and fresh collections from a wide range of localities in south-eastern Australia. New patterns of chaetotaxy for the genus are described from these species.  相似文献

Legume species distribution and abundance and selected environmental variables were quantified across a complex gradient (varying in both water-holding capacity and fertility) for frequently burned longleaf pine (Pinus palustris)–wiregrass (Aristida stricta) ecosystems. Legumes were present in all months; however, abundance peaked in June and was minimal after killing frosts in October. Legume species were prominent in the flora (43 species encountered) ubiquitous (94% of 2-m2 subplots had at least one legume species), and abundant (nearly 120 000 stems/ha). Although most species were widely distributed throughout the gradient, Lespedeza angustifolia was distinctly associated with the more hydric end of the gradient, while both Petalostemon pinnatum and Galactia microphylla were located in the more xeric extreme. The percentage variation in species that could be accounted for by environmental variation was low (27%). Of the variation that could be accounted for, a number of environmental variables were important, including soil moisture, pine basal area (i.e., light), and bivalent base cations (e.g., Ca2+). Although gradients in resource availability among sites did not affect the distribution of species or abundance of legumes strongly, variation in resources are likely to regulate N2-fixation rates of the various native legume species, and thereby affect ecological functions such as maintenance of N capital and productivity.  相似文献

The infectivity of Apatemon (Australapatemon) minor cercariae to 7 species of freshwater leech was examined under laboratory conditions. The leech species exposed to infection were; Erpobdella octoculata, Helobdella stagnalis, Glossiphonia heteroclita, Glossiphonia complanata, Hemiclepsis marginata, Piscicola geometra, and Theromyzon tessulatum. Five species were capable of acting as second intermediate hosts. Despite this broad specificity only Erpobdella octoculata and Helobdella stagnalis could be considered to show a high degree of compatibility with the parasite. In these 2 leech species more than 38% of the cercariae successfully penetrated and established metacercarial cyst infections. The leeches Piscicola geometra and Theromyzon tessulatum did not become infected. Close parallels were found between the species order of host utilization determined experimentally and that revealed by a range of field surveys in Britain, Eastern Europe and Russia. This suggests that the order of second intermediate host utilization in the natural environment has, at least in part, a physiological basis. The degree to which different leeches are utilized as hosts may relate to the opportunity which they afford for transmission of A. minor to wildfowl definitive hosts.  相似文献

The fixation of trans-(NH3)2Cl2 Pt(II) to poly(I)·poly(C) at low rb (< 0.05) leads to the formation of two complexed species. The major species (ca. 82% of bound platinum) involves coordination of platinum to a single hypoxanthine base, while the other species involves coordination of two hypoxanthine bases, which are either far apart on the same strand or on separate poly(I) strands, to the platinum. These same two species are found after reaction with poly(I), as are two other species throughout the entire rb range studied (rb = 0–0.30). The latter two species are assigned to trans-Pt bound to two bases on a poly(I) strand with (a) one or (b) two free bases between the two bound bases. These two species, (a) and (b), account for ca. 35% of the bound platinum, although the 1:1 species remains dominant (ca. 55%). These two additional species are observed at high rb (>0.075) after reaction with poly(I)·poly(C) but as very minor species. They are formed by reaction with melted poly(I) loops. Also at high rb, we have observed a shifted cytidine H5 resonance arising from interaction of trans-Pt with a melted loop of poly(C). Most probably, this arises from an intramolecular poly(I) to poly(C) crosslink. Results from the reaction of trans-Pt with poly(C) are presented for comparison.  相似文献

A taxonomic review of Phlebotomus (Idiophlebotomus) (Psychodidae)   总被引:1,自引:0,他引:1  
Five known species (asperulus Quate & Fairchild, erebicolus Quate, pholetor Quate & Fairchild, sejunctus Quate, and stellae Quate) of the caverni-colous subgenus Phlebotomus (Idiophlebotomus) are discussed in relation to newly recognized species from West Malaysia and India. P. frondifer n.sp. and P. tubifer n.sp. are described and a key to the adults of all seven species is given. General features of the subgenus are discussed, with particular reference to the functional relationships between the specialized morphology of the mouthparts and the probable bat hosts of these species.  相似文献

Non-phagocytic NAD(P)H oxidases have been implicated as major sources of reactive oxygen species in blood vessels. These oxidases can be activated by cytokines, thereby generating O(2), which is subsequently converted to H(2)O(2) and other oxidant species. The oxidants, in turn, act as important second messengers in cell signaling cascades. We hypothesized that reactive oxygen species, themselves, can activate the non-phagocytic NAD(P)H oxidases in vascular cells to induce oxidant production and, consequently, cellular injury. The current report demonstrates that exogenous exposure of non-phagocytic cell types of vascular origin (smooth muscle cells and fibroblasts) to H(2)O(2) activates these cell types to produce O(2) via an NAD(P)H oxidase. The ensuing endogenous production of O(2) contributes significantly to vascular cell injury following exposure to H(2)O(2). These results suggest the existence of a feed-forward mechanism, whereby reactive oxygen species such as H(2)O(2) can activate NAD(P)H oxidases in non-phagocytic cells to produce additional oxidant species, thereby amplifying the vascular injury process. Moreover, these findings implicate the non-phagocytic NAD(P)H oxidase as a novel therapeutic target for the amelioration of the biological effects of chronic oxidant stress.  相似文献

Sorocarpus Pringsh. is a later synonym forBotrytella Bory. Four species of the genus are known from northern European coasts. Three of them are found at Helgoland (North Sea), type locality of bothBotrytella uvaeformis (Pringsh.) andB. reinboldii (Reinke). A third species, most frequently seen, still remains unnamed. Plants of similar habit, however, have been described from Japan. The type species for the genus,Botrytella micromora Bory, was originally published asEctocarpus siliculosus β.uvaeformis by Lyngbye. A sample from Danish waters proved to be identical with it. In a previous paper (Kornmann & Sahling, 1984), the life history of two species was studied and the investigation is now extended to include the other two, demonstrating the conformity of the four species with the genus characters as to morphological and developmental features.   相似文献

A new nematode species, Freitascapillaria moraveci n. sp., is described; it was obtained from specimens recovered from the gall bladder of the 2-spot livebearer Heterandrá bimaculata (Heckel, 1848) from La Antigua River, State of Veracruz, Mexico. The new species is assigned to Freitascapillaria Moravec 1982; it is largely characterized by the posterior end of the males, which is laterally expanded without distinct projections. Freitascapillaria moraveci n. sp. differs from the only other species of the genus, F. maxillosa, by the absence of wing-like cells at the esophago-intestinal junction, which are present in the latter species; stichosoma consists of 30-36 stichocytes (F. moraveci) versus 40-60 stichocytes (F. maxillosa) in both males and females and the presence of a well-developed spicule.  相似文献

The taxonomic status of petrels from the North East Atlantic has long been a matter of debate. Breeding colonies of petrels occurring on the islands of Madeira, Bugio and Cape Verde were originally thought to be outlying populations of the polytypic species Pterodroma mollis . Subsequent taxonomic treatments have varied considerably in their classification of birds from these islands. The petrel populations on Madeira and Bugio represent some of Europe's rarest breeding birds and their exact species designation, and hence relation to conservation mandates, is a question of considerable importance. In this study we use molecular techniques alongside more traditional taxonomic characters to confirm the existence of two species of the genus Pterodroma in the Archipelago of Madeira. We also discuss identification of these species in the field and the implications for their conservation management.  相似文献

The genusPittosporum includes about 160 species. Four species ofPittosporum occur in the Bonin Islands, and all of these are endemic to the islands. Electrophoretic studies of the four endemic species,P. tobira, from the Japanese mainland, andP. lutchuense var.denudatum from the Ryukyu Islands, were used to determine the origin and speciation pattern of the endemic species. 259 individuals were sampled from ten populations. Twenty loci in nine enzyme systems were resolved and used to calculate the gene frequencies for each population. A low genetic diversity was observed in three of the Bonin Island species, as is reported for other oceanic island plants. The exception,P. boninense, has the largest population size and widest distribution. A dendrogram generated by the UPGMA method shows two clusters. One consists of only the Bonin endemics, suggesting a monophyletic origin for these species.  相似文献

Between 2000–2002, the structure of communities of lepidopteran larvae was studied in leaf bearing crowns of Quercus cerris in the central and northern part of the Malé Karpaty Mts (SW Slovakia). Caterpillars were collected using the beating method in four study plots. In total, 58 species were found. The families Geometridae, Noctuidae and Tortricidae comprised the highest number of species found. The family Geometridae comprised the highest number of pests. The most abundant species for individual plots were Lymantria dispar, Operophtera brumata, Ypsolopha alpella and Cyclophora ruficiliaria. Most of the recorded species belonged to the trophic group of generalists (39 species). Shannon-Wiener’s diversity index and Pielou’s equitability (evenness) value indicated there were marked differences between the Horny háj study plot (an insular forest with ants as the predators of caterpillars) and other plots. The main ecological gradient along DCA-1 related to the host specificity of caterpillars and consisted of three groups: (a) polyphagous species; (b) specialist species feeding chiefly on oaks or exclusively on oaks and (c) species preferring some oak species, mainly Q. cerris. The fragmentation of growth was identified along DCA-2.  相似文献

The complex typification and nomenclature of the eight species of Geissorhiza based on Thunberg's Cape collections, is reviewed critically in preparation for a complete revision of the genus. These species, initially assigned to Ixia , were described by Thunberg and von Linné fil., founded on collections of twelve different species. Some well known species require changes to their nomenclature; G. rochensis sensu Ker becomes G. radians (Thunb.) Goldbl.; while Ixia scillaris Thunb. nom. illeg., based on three different species is lectotypified and shown to be G. scillaris Spreng., a species quite distinct from G. juncea , with which it has often been confused. Arguments for considering the name G. secunda illegitimate are reviewed. The species long known by this epithet must be called G. aspera Goldbl. Lectotypes have been designated for G. monanthos, G. radians, G. scillaris and G. setacea , none of which have been satisfactorily typified before.  相似文献

Twenty-two species of benthic hydroids, belonging to ten families and 14 genera, were found in a hydroid collection obtained in the Balleny Islands during the BioRoss expedition with the NIWA research vessel Tangaroa in 2004. Twenty of those species constitute new records for the Balleny Islands, raising the total number of known species in the area to 25. Most are members of the subclass Leptothecata, although the subclass Anthoathecata is also relatively well represented. Kirchenpaueriidae and Sertulariidae constitute families with the greatest numbers of species in the collection, with five species (20%) each. Oswaldella with five species (20%) and Staurotheca with four (16%), were the most diverse genera. Twelve species (63%) are endemic to Antarctic waters, most of them with a circum-Antarctic distribution, and 17 (89%) are restricted to Antarctic or Antarctic/sub-Antarctic waters. Although the Balleny Islands hydroid fauna seems to be a typical Antarctic assemblage, it has some striking peculiarities, namely the absence or low representation of some typical and widespread Antarctic genera (Antarctoscyphus and Schizotricha/Symplectoscyphus, respectively).  相似文献

Homoploid hybrid speciation has traditionally been considered a rare event, dependent on the establishment of both a novel, balanced genotype and reproductive isolating barriers between the new species and its progenitors. However, more recent studies have shown that synthetic hybrids converge toward the chromosomal structure of natural hybrids after only a few generations, suggesting that this phenomenon may be more frequent than previously assumed. Here, the possibility that the diploid hybrid species Helianthus deserticola arose from more than one hybrid speciation event was investigated using patterns of variation from cpDNA, 18 nuclear microsatellite loci, and population interfertility. Helianthus deserticola contains cpDNA haplotypes characteristic of both parental species, is polyphyletic with one parental species based on nine microsatellite loci, and has a high degree of interfertility among populations. The data are consistent with either a single origin followed by introgression with the parental species or multiple origins. Analysis of microsatellite variation places the origin of H. deserticola between 170?000 and 63?000 years before present, making it unlikely that anthropogenic disturbances influenced its origin. Finally, the hybrid species generally has lower levels of genetic diversity but higher levels of differentiation among populations than either parental species.  相似文献

The diffuse coevolution between two moth species (Epicephala lativalvaris and E. mirivalvata) and two plant species (Breynia fruticosa and B. rostrata) is reported based on field observations and indoor experiments conducted in Hainan and Fujian, China. Study results showed that the two Epicephala species jointly pollinated the two Breynia species, which led to a unique obligate pollination mutualism of two-to-two species specificity. A single Epicephala larva exclusively fed on seeds of host plants and developed to maturity by consuming all six seeds of each fruit, whereas a fraction of intact fruits were left to ensure the reproduction of plants within the whole population. Larvae of the two Epicephala species are competitive for resources; the population of E. mirivalvata is much smaller than that of E. lativalvaris, which has resulted from the differences in the female ovipositor structures and oviposition mode. The life history of Epicephala species highly coincides with the phenology of Breynia plants, and different phenology of B. fruticosa resulted in the different life history of the two Epicephala species in Hainan and Fujian. The natural hybridization of two host plants, possibly induced by the alternate pollination of two Epicephala species, is briefly discussed.  相似文献

Four allelic forms of serum plasminogen (PLG) were detected in baboons (Papio hamadryas Linneaus 1758) by isoelectric focusing and were determined to be inherited as autosomal codominant traits. Linkage analysis of data from 179 progeny and their parents revealed that PLG is tightly linked (lod score = 30.20) to the gene encoding apolipoprotein(a) (LPA), as in humans. No recombinant individuals were identified. This is the first linkage detected between PLG and LPA in any species other than humans and is the first genetic linkage identified in a nonhuman primate species by family studies.  相似文献
